pete Posted January 12, 2018 Posted January 12, 2018 Students can email staff. They can't email distribution lists (unless they're a member of the list - say peer mentoring group) and there is a recipient limit set for daftness reduction.
ADMaster Posted January 13, 2018 Posted January 13, 2018 All students can email any staff member. Students cannot send to distribution lists. Students cannot send/receive out of domain, except to white-listed domains. Students can only email each other in the same age range. Any email with objectionable content is copied to a SLT member to be addressed. We do display full names in the directory, I wish GSuite had an option for multiple GAL's
